Why Precise Water Calculations Matter
Water is the lifeline of any aquarium. It dictates temperature stability, chemical concentrations, and the biological carrying capability of the tank. Incorrect measurements can lead to severe repercussions:
- Overmedication: Adding too much medication can toxin fish and destroy beneficial filter bacteria.
- Under-medication: Using too little renders treatments inadequate, allowing diseases to damage the tank.
- Overstocking: Miscalculating water volume can cause overcrowding, bad water quality, and aggressive habits amongst fish.
- Chemical Imbalances: Adding plant fertilizers or pH adjusters improperly can trigger fast, fatal parameter swings.
Making use of a reputable water calculator eliminates the uncertainty, guaranteeing a safe and stable environment for all water inhabitants.
1. Determining Aquarium Volume
The foundational metric for any Aquarium Size Calculator task is determining the exact Volume Of Aquarium Calculator of water it holds. Producers typically identify tanks by their outside measurements, but the actual water volume is generally lower due to substrate, decor, and the space left at the top of the tank.
Standard Tank Shape Formulas
To find the volume, one should measure the interior dimensions in inches or centimeters.
| Tank Shape | Formula (Dimensions in Inches) | Formula (Dimensions in Centimeters) |
|---|---|---|
| Rectangular | ₤(Length times Width times Height) div 231 ₤ | ₤(Length times Width times Height) div 1,000 ₤ |
| Cylindrical | ₤( pi times Radius ^ 2 times Height) n 231 ₤ | ₤( pi times Radius ^ 2 n Height) div 1,000 ₤ |
| Bow-Front | ₤(Length times [Width + Center Width] div 2 times Height) div 231 ₤ | (Use average width estimate) |
Note: Dividing by 231 converts cubic inches into United States gallons. Dividing by 1,000 converts cubic centimeters into liters.
Factoring in Displacement
Water volume is additional lowered by physical things inside the tank. As a basic rule of thumb:
- Substrate (gravel/sand): Reduces overall volume by about 10-- 20%.
- Hardscape (rocks/wood): Reduces volume based upon displacement (approximately 5-- 10%).
2. Water Change Calculators: Diluting Nitrates
Nitrates are the end item of the nitrogen cycle. While less poisonous than ammonia and nitrite, high nitrate levels trigger stress and disease in fish. Routine water modifications are the main approach for reducing nitrates.
An aquarium water calculator can help determine how much water needs to be changed to reach a target nitrate level. The standard formula for dilution is:
₤ ₤ text Last Nitrate = text Initial Nitrate times left(1 - frac text Water Changed text Overall Tank Volume right)₤ ₤
Common Water Change Scenarios
To make upkeep simpler, numerous hobbyists depend on standard replacement schedules.
- Maintenance Change (20%): Removes accumulated organic waste and replenishes trace minerals without shocking the biological filter.
- Emergency Situation Change (50%+): Used when ammonia or nitrite spikes happen due to a crashed cycle or overfeeding.
- Post-Medication Change (30-- 45%): Helps clear residual chemical treatments from the water column.
3. Stocking Capacity Calculators
Among the earliest guidelines in fish keeping was the "one inch of fish per gallon of water" guideline. Modern aquarists understand this guideline is deeply flawed. A 10-inch Oscar fish can not reside in a 10-gallon tank, even though the math fits, due to the fact that of its biological waste output, territorial requirements, and physical size.
A modern-day equipping calculator assesses a number of aspects:
- Adult Size: Calculating based upon how big the fish will grow, not its size at purchase.
- Bioload: Fish that produce more waste (like goldfish and cichlids) require more water volume than streamlined schooling fish (like tetras).
- Education Requirements: Many fish need groups of six or more to feel protected, which impacts the minimum tank size.
- Filtration Capacity: High-flow, efficient filters can support a somewhat greater bioload, though they never ever change water modifications.
4. Temperature Level and Heater Calculators
Keeping a steady water temperature is important, particularly for tropical and marine setups. Fast temperature drops can compromise a fish's immune system and trigger diseases like Ich.
Wattage Recommendations
A basic rule of thumb for aquarium heating units is 3 to 5 watts of power per gallon of water. Nevertheless, this depends on the ambient room temperature.
- Moderate Room Temperature: If the room is roughly 70 ° F( 21 ° C )and the tank requires to be 78 ° F(25 ° C ), a basic 5W-per-gallon ratio works well.
- Cool Room Temperature: If the space is drafty or cold, a greater wattage or dual-heater setup is advised to prevent the heater from continuously running and failing.
- Nano Tanks: Tanks under 5 gallons often require customized mini-heaters with preset temperature levels to prevent overheating.
5. Chemical Dosing and Salinity Calculators
When treating health problems or establishing a marine aquarium, accuracy is non-negotiable.
Medication Dosing
Many medications are dosed per 10 gallons (or liters) of actual water volume. Overdosing can quickly kill delicate fish and invertebrates. Always Calculate Aquarium Size based upon the real water volume (accounting for substrate and design) rather than the tank's ranked size.
Salinity (Specific Gravity) for Saltwater Tanks
Marine fish tanks need precise salt mixes measured by particular gravity (SG), typically in between 1.023 and 1.025.
- When blending new saltwater, calculators help figure out the specific grams or cups of marine salt mix required for a particular volume of RO/DI (Reverse Osmosis/Deionized) water.
- For top-offs due to evaporation, keep in mind that salt does not vaporize; only distilled water does. Therefore, top-off water needs to be freshwater, not saltwater, to avoid salinity spikes.
